Hand refractometers are made with a variety of different scales to measure dissolved solids in solution. The various hand refractometers are categorized according to the type of measurement scale required. All are easily transportable for field use, simple to use, and require only an outside light source to be functional. Models with the ATC designation are Automatic Temperature Compensated over a 40º F temperature range.
hr brixBrix scale hand refractometers are developed for sugar-related liquids such as fruit juices, honey, soft drinks, and wines. These units are used to help monitor and control the sugar concentrations of products in the food and beverage industry. Whether checking the “ripeness” of fruit in the field, verifying product quality after the harvest, or controlling concentrations during processing and packaging, refractometers provide critical information to ensure product quality. Full ranges of measurement are available.
Brix scale hand refractometers are also commonly used for controlling the ratio and concentration of various industrial fluids (water-miscible cutting fluids and industrial lubricants, etc.). They are developed to assist machine operators in maintaining the delicate water/coolant balance. Proper coolant mixtures reduce waste and tool-wear while increasing feed and speed rates, improving the efficiency of machining equipment. Models HR-010 through HR-055 are suitable for most machining applications.
Salinity Refractometers
Hr salinityThe Salinity Refractometers are designed to test the concentration of salt water or brine. The triple scale on these units provides a direct reading of the specific gravity and concentration of salt in water (parts per thousand). These units provide a reliable refractive index and salinity reading of totally dissolved solids of aqueous solutions. They are used for quality control in research and clinical laboratories. They can be used to check and maintain stock solutions and dilutions. In the food industry, they are effective in the preparation of frozen vegetables, fruits, seafood and ocean by-byproducts. The Salinity models can also be used for determining soil quality, and in oceanography and seawater studies.
